Q: My husband wants to buy out his x-wife on the mortgage, but doesn't know if he needs a lawyer for that.

A: I suggest consulting with a real estate lawyer or perhaps the divorce attorney. Sometimes there is language within a decree that specifies situation where one can acquire property through assumption. If it is a situation where the mortgage company is to be paid off in case and then the property transferred, I suggest a real estate attorney.
